Subject Access Requests (or “SARs”) are an increasing feature of the employment landscape.

Significantly more prevalent following the introduction of, and publicity given to, the General Data Protection Regulation, they are often part of an employee’s armoury where a dispute or potential dispute has been identified by them.

Potentially covering lengthy periods of time and significant quantities of data, both electronic and paper, a SAR can often be difficult to deal with. Add to this a lack of clarity from the ICO and an absence of judicial guidance relative to what a holder of data actually has to do to respond to a SAR, employers can be faced with significant pressure on resources, expense and complexity as they seek to comply.

DO WE NEED TO COMPLY WITH SAR - or not?

It is not always the case that a SAR needs to be complied with. The rules permit holders of data to decline to comply in certain circumstances such as where the request could be described as unfounded or excessive. COMPLIANCE - Structure of searches and management of what you find

It is at the point of compliance that the most challenging issues can arise. What do you do if the necessary search parameters result in thousands, tens of thousands or even, on occasions, hundreds of thousands of documents? How do you avoid the risk of disclosing other people’s confidential data or your organisation’s commercial data in error due to the complexity and volume of the documents returned by an initial search?

We can provide guidance on appropriate search parameters and we have sophisticated analytical tools to assist you to sift out irrelevant documents and duplicates, which can cut down the numbers of potentially disclosable documents by thousands, allowing easier identification of the documents that require a detailed review.

Further difficult questions can arise at the point of review of potentially disclosable documents. How do you separate out a requester’s data from the data of others? How do you separate out and determine what is privileged? How do you apply the right to withhold data that may fall into one of the relevant exemptions?
